Background
Warren, Paul Lansing was born on April 10, 1950 in Washington, District of Columbia, United States. Son of Albert and Margaret Virginia (Yeomans) Warren.

Bachelor, Le Moyne College, l972.
Reporter, Hornell (New York) Evening Tribune, l973-74; reporter, Rochester (New York) Times-Union, l974-77; assistant editor, television Digest (name now Warren Public), Washington, l977-78; associate editor, television Digest, Washington, l978-80; senior editor, associate public, television Digest, Washington, l980-; executive vice president, television Digest, Washington, 1982-1989; associate public, television Digest, Washington, since 1989. Freelance reporter New York Daily News, Sporting News, 1975, television Guide, 1980-1981.
Member Young Men’s Christian Association. Co-president Shrine of the Most Blessed Sacrament School Home and School Association, 1991, president since 1991. President Rochester Newspaper Guild, 1976-1977.
Member Newsletter Publications Association (board directors Washington since 1984, secretary 1986-1987, vice president 1987-1989, president since 1989), Society Professional Journalists, Washington Directory Association (president 1987-1988), Association for Research and Enlightenment, Gonzaga College High School Alumni Association, Gonzaga College High School Fathers Club.
Married Katherine Marie Norton, September 8, 1973. Children: Christopher, Timothy, Marie, Lucy.
